Frequently Asked Questions
Does the Service module replace existing utility workforce systems?
No. The Service module integrates with existing CIS, OMS, workforce, asset, billing, and customer systems, extending them with AI-native field orchestration.
How does the Service module help dispatchers?
The module automates routine scheduling, assignment, and status updates while surfacing exceptions such as SLA risk, crew conflicts, and safety issues.
How does the Service module support field technicians?
Technicians receive work queues, job context, asset history, safety briefings, guided workflows, offline capture, and automatic closeout sync.
How does the Service module improve customer visibility?
Every work order carries a trackable lifecycle, including scheduling status, technician ETA, work progress, and completion confirmation.
Can utilities deploy the Service module independently?
Yes. The Service module can be deployed independently and integrated with existing systems, with flexibility to expand into additional Gigawatt modules over time.
